Several NBA players have changed their jersey numbers this week in honor of Kobe Bryant, and Los Angeles Lakers point guard Quinn Cook has decided to make a switch as a tribute to both Kobe and his daughter Gianna.
Quinn told Shams Charania of The Athletic on Wednesday that he is changing from jersey No. 2 to No. 28. The new number combines the No. 8 Kobe wore during the first part of his career with the No. 2 Gianna wore for her youth basketball teams. Cook believes both numbers should be retired by the Lakers.
